Karnataka is grappling with a staggering 50% downturn in agricultural and horticultural yields. A total of 102 taluks have been reported as drought-affected, with the situation worsening in certain areas. The south-interior parts are experiencing the worst effects of the ongoing drought. To support residents, the government has earmarked Rs 2,600 crore for relief, and Chief Minister Shivakumar is set to petition for additional aid from the central government.
